Excel碎片重组实验H盘是fat32系统,簇大小8 。根目录下有一个123.xls文件,winhex下查看文件共有7个碎片。现在删除这个文件,再用winhex分析查找到所有碎片,提取出来,最后在重组为一个文件,就是原来删除的123.xls 。
1.jpg (26.47 KB, 下载次数: 44)
下载附件 保存到相册
2.jpg (59.16 KB, 下载次数: 40)
下载附件 保存到相册
3.jpg (89.71 KB, 下载次数: 43)
下载附件 保存到相册
4.jpg (28.23 KB, 下载次数: 44)
下载附件 保存到相册
下面是恢复过程:打开winhex,根据目录项定位到他的文件头扇区。1591240 。5.jpg (92.67 KB, 下载次数: 42)
下载附件 保存到相册
根据文件头中的参数跳转到ROOT所在扇区,查看workbook流的起始位置,为08 00 00 00,
6.jpg (69.73 KB, 下载次数: 50)
下载附件 保存到相册
跳转过去,7.jpg (46.91 KB, 下载次数: 43)
下载附件 保存到相册
然后根据workbook流的结构关键字标识(比如字体,格式,样式,调色板,SST,sheet表等等)来分析当前碎片的结束位置和下一个碎片的开始位置。当分析到1591271扇区时,发现下一扇区明显是另外一个复合文档的文件头,这说明1591271扇区就是第一个碎片的结束扇区,经过计算,这个扇区正好是198404号簇的最后一个扇区。
8.jpg (40.56 KB, 下载次数: 49)
下载附件 保存到相册
这样第一个碎片就确定了,1591240---1591271 ,提取出来保存为1.dat 。现在查找第二个碎片,我们利用下一个碎片第一个关键字标识距离碎片开始的字节长度为线索来查找。期间排出了几个错误的搜索结果,最后确认1591280扇区为下一个碎片的开始扇区。9.jpg (64.39 KB, 下载次数: 43)
下载附件 保存到相册
下面继续分析,查找是碎片的结尾。通过分析搜索,在1592143扇区找到了碎片尾部,如图:
10.jpg (69.79 KB, 下载次数: 47)
下载附件 保存到相册
这样,第二个碎片就确定了,1591280---1592143。提取出来保存为2.dat。下面查找第三个碎片的开始扇区,同样的思路。最终在1593840扇区找到了下一个碎片的开始扇区。如图:12.jpg (62.64 KB, 下载次数: 44)
下载附件 保存到相册
这样,第三个碎片就确定了大小范围,1593840---1594191 。提取出来保存为3.dat 。继续分析搜索第四个碎片。我就不一一贴图了,以下是分析出的各碎片的范围:4. 1595128---15961835. 1669056---16696316. 1745208---17456237. 1761672---1762887最后把这提取出来的7个碎片文件合并成一个excel文件:recovery.xls 。然后打开验证一下,如图:13.jpg (43.64 KB, 下载次数: 44)
下载附件 保存到相册
14.jpg (30.68 KB, 下载次数: 39)
下载附件 保存到相册
15.jpg (69.55 KB, 下载次数: 45)
下载附件 保存到相册
没有任何问题,文件重组成功!
以上是我自己做的实验,在实际的重组过程中可能会碰到一些其他的问题。在这就不探讨了。此实验只是提供一种思路供大家参考,前提是要对workbook流的结构要有一定的了解才行。好了,就到这里,下次见!
评论
好强大的说,我表示看不懂原理
评论
如此牛叉,看我我的好好学学数据恢复。。。。。
评论
呵,还真的,没有看懂啊,呵,太深了!!
评论
只用过简单的数据恢复,重组这个鸟东西 还真没弄过
评论
这种数据修复方法有点复杂
评论
这个真的要高手才能看懂啊。
评论
真是遇到高手啊,太厉害了,羡慕啊
评论
虽然看不懂 但是感觉很厉害的样子
评论
我觉的还是恢复工具好用!呵呵呵
评论
这就是传说中的大神了。
评论
哎,看不明白,也没有门路去学习
评论
好的NB的样子,但看不懂啊。呵呵
评论
仔细看看应该没问题。
评论
论坛就是很好的学习的地方。
评论
恢复工具是程序是死的遇到解决不了的问题还是要手工解决。
评论
这个不是这么复杂。
评论
能否提供简单一些的方法。
评论
牛叉的说。
评论
取消文件删除标志,或者按FAT中的文件块的指针来查找下一个文件存储区。很久没玩FAT了,思路大概这样子的。写过ARM的SD 卡的 FAT驱动,搞这个就简单多了。 电路 电子 维修 求创维42c08RD电路图 评论 电视的图纸很少见 评论 电视的图纸很少见 评论 创维的图纸你要说 版号,不然无能为力 评论 板号5800-p42ALM-0050 168P-P42CLM-01 电路 电子 维修 我现在把定影部分拆出来了。想换下滚,因为卡纸。但是我发现灯管挡住了。拆不了。不会拆。论坛里的高手拆解过吗? 评论 认真看,认真瞧。果然有收
·日本中文新闻 唐田绘里香为新剧《极恶女王》剃光头 展现演员决心
·日本中文新闻 真子小室夫妇新居引发隐私担忧
·日本中文新闻 前AKB48成员柏木由纪与搞笑艺人交往曝光
·日本学校 {日本国际学校}梅田インターナショナルスクール
·日本学校 LINE:sm287 陳雨菲、20歳、台湾からの留学生、東京に来たばかり
·日本留学生活 出售平成22年走行48000km 代步小车
·日本华人网络交流 円相場 一時1ドル=140円台まで上昇?
·日本华人网络交流 问日本华人一个问题
·日本旅游代购 富山接机
·生活百科 英国转澳大利亚转换插头
·汽车 【求助】修车遇到困难怎么办?